New hope for hepatitis b: experimental combo aims to clear the virus

Summary

This study tested whether combining two experimental drugs (VIR-2218 and VIR-3434) with or without a standard immune booster (PEG-IFNα) can safely eliminate hepatitis B surface antigen in people with chronic hepatitis B. 244 adults with long-term infection who were already on antiviral therapy took part. The goal was to see if these combinations could achieve undetectable virus levels and possibly allow patients to stop lifelong medication.
